HomeSort by relevance Sort by last modified time
    Searched refs:moreKeySpec (Results 1 - 5 of 5) sorted by null

  /packages/inputmethods/LatinIME/java/src/com/android/inputmethod/keyboard/internal/
KeySpecParser.java 122 private static boolean hasIcon(final String moreKeySpec) {
123 return moreKeySpec.startsWith(PREFIX_ICON);
126 private static boolean hasCode(final String moreKeySpec) {
127 final int end = indexOfLabelEnd(moreKeySpec, 0);
128 if (end > 0 && end + 1 < moreKeySpec.length() && moreKeySpec.startsWith(
154 private static int indexOfLabelEnd(final String moreKeySpec, final int start) {
155 if (moreKeySpec.indexOf(BACKSLASH, start) < 0) {
156 final int end = moreKeySpec.indexOf(VERTICAL_BAR, start);
158 throw new KeySpecParserError(VERTICAL_BAR + " at " + start + ": " + moreKeySpec);
    [all...]
MoreKeySpec.java 26 public final class MoreKeySpec {
32 public MoreKeySpec(final String moreKeySpec, boolean needsToUpperCase, final Locale locale,
35 KeySpecParser.getLabel(moreKeySpec), needsToUpperCase, locale);
37 KeySpecParser.getCode(moreKeySpec, codesSet), needsToUpperCase, locale);
46 KeySpecParser.getOutputText(moreKeySpec), needsToUpperCase, locale);
48 mIconId = KeySpecParser.getIconId(moreKeySpec);
64 if (o instanceof MoreKeySpec) {
65 final MoreKeySpec other = (MoreKeySpec)o
    [all...]
  /packages/inputmethods/LatinIME/tests/src/com/android/inputmethod/keyboard/internal/
KeySpecParserTests.java 74 private void assertParser(String message, String moreKeySpec, String expectedLabel,
76 final String labelResolved = KeySpecParser.resolveTextReference(moreKeySpec, mTextsSet);
77 final MoreKeySpec spec = new MoreKeySpec(labelResolved, false /* needsToUpperCase */,
89 private void assertParserError(String message, String moreKeySpec, String expectedLabel,
92 assertParser(message, moreKeySpec, expectedLabel, expectedOutputText, expectedIcon,
    [all...]
  /packages/inputmethods/LatinIME/java/src/com/android/inputmethod/keyboard/
MoreKeysKeyboard.java 28 import com.android.inputmethod.keyboard.internal.MoreKeySpec;
279 final MoreKeySpec[] moreKeys = parentKey.getMoreKeys();
325 for (final MoreKeySpec spec : parentKey.getMoreKeys()) {
340 final MoreKeySpec[] moreKeys = mParentKey.getMoreKeys();
342 final MoreKeySpec moreKeySpec = moreKeys[n];
346 final Key key = new Key(params, moreKeySpec, x, y,
Key.java 41 import com.android.inputmethod.keyboard.internal.MoreKeySpec;
109 private final MoreKeySpec[] mMoreKeys;
190 public Key(final KeyboardParams params, final MoreKeySpec moreKeySpec, final int x, final int y,
192 this(params, moreKeySpec.mLabel, null, moreKeySpec.mIconId, moreKeySpec.mCode,
193 moreKeySpec.mOutputText, x, y, width, height, labelFlags, BACKGROUND_TYPE_NORMAL);
311 mMoreKeys = new MoreKeySpec[moreKeys.length];
313 mMoreKeys[i] = new MoreKeySpec(
    [all...]

Completed in 320 milliseconds